Local Authorities Research and Intelligence Association
LARIA (the Local Authorities Research & Intelligence Association) was established in 1974 to promote the role and practice of research within the field of local government and provide a supportive network for those conducting or commissioning research

Association for Qualitative Research
AQR is a recognised and respected organisation in the marketing services arena. It represents the interests of its members, currently some 1,150 individuals, who are directly involved in qualitative research: not just researchers, recruiters and field managers but also clients, academics, ad agency planners, etc.
AQR provides a forum in which qualitative research developments can be raised and debated, standards maintained and enhanced, new skills learnt and shared.
Association of Users of Research Agencies
The Association of Users of Research Agencies (AURA) was founded in the 1960s as a forum for the exchange of experience and points of view by a group of researchers in organisations commissioning market research.
